Paver Driveway Installation Questions
What are common materials used for paver driveways? Common materials include concrete pavers, brick, and natural stone, offering durability and aesthetic appeal.
How do paver driveways improve property appearance? Paver driveways add a polished, customized look that enhances curb appeal and complements various landscape styles.
Are paver driveways suitable for different climates? Yes, paver driveways are versatile and perform well in various weather conditions, including freeze-thaw cycles.
What maintenance is needed for paver driveways? Regular cleaning and occasional re-sanding help maintain the appearance and stability of paver driveways.
